GSI firmware for IPA must be loaded during initialization, either by
the AP or by the modem. The loader is currently specified based on
whether the Boolean modem-init property is present.

Instead, use a new property with an enumerated value to indicate
explicitly how GSI firmware gets loaded. With this in place, a
third approach can be added in an upcoming patch.

The new qcom,gsi-loader property has two defined values:
- self: The AP loads GSI firmware
- modem: The modem loads GSI firmware
The modem-init property must still be supported, but is now marked
deprecated.

This is ok, but will not allow you to keep deprecated property in DTS
for the transition period. We talked about this that you need to keep
both or wait few cycles before applying DTS cleanups.

My intention is expressed in the comment. Is it because of the
"if .... required ... qcom,gsi-loader"?

Should it be "if ... properties ... qcom,gsi-loader"?

I believe I tested the deprecated cases also, but will do it again.
If I coded it wrong I'd like to fix it (even if "it works").
